How will these new products be taxed? <br /> Al2.A tax equal to 10%of gross receipts from retail sales of taxable cannabis products will be <br /> imposed on any taxable cannabis product retailer that sells cannabis products to customers. <br /> Return to top of page <br /> yM: <br /> Q13, Can our cityimpose its own cannabis tax? <br /> A13, Cities are prohibited from imposing a tax solely on the sale of taxable cannabis products. <br /> s <br /> Return to top of page <br /> l <br /> s <br /> Q14. Cho sales taxes apply? <br /> A14.The state sales tax and local sales taxes apply to cannabis and hemp-derived cannabinoid <br /> products. <br /> Return to top of page <br /> Q15. Who receives taxes collected f rom the sale of cannabis <br /> s <br /> products? <br /> f <br /> A15,Revenues from the retail sales of cannabis products will be divided,with 80%going to the <br /> i%. <br /> general fund and 20%to the local government cannabis aid account. Cities will receive 50% of <br /> the amount certified to the local government cannabis aid account. <br /> Return to top of page <br /> Q16. What is considered a taxable cannabis product retailer? ' t <br /> A16,A taxable cannabis product retailer is a retailer that sells any taxable cannabis products. <br /> This includes a cannabis retailer, cannabis microbusiness, cannabis mezzobusiness, and lower- <br /> potency hemp edible retailer.Minn. Stat§295.81, subd. 1(s). <br /> Return to top of page ' <br /> �l. <br /> Q17. How much revenue will cities receive from the local <br /> government cannabis aid fund? <br /> A17.Half of the amount certified in the cannabis local government aid fund will go to cities. <br /> Cities will receive a distribution proportional to the number of cannabis businesses located in <br /> the city as compared to the number of cannabis businesses in all cities. <br /> Return to top of page <br /> Q18.
